Path: utzoo!utgpu!news-server.csri.toronto.edu!cs.utexas.edu!samsung!uakari.primate.wisc.edu!dogie.macc.wisc.edu!psl.wisc.edu!bill From: bill@pslu1.psl.wisc.edu (Bill Roth) Newsgroups: comp.unix.ultrix Subject: Security Patches for Ultrix 4.0 Keywords: Ultrix, Security, baroque, stalinist Message-ID: <1990Dec10.184721.22171@pslu1.psl.wisc.edu> Date: 10 Dec 90 18:47:21 GMT Sender: bill@pslu1.psl.wisc.edu Reply-To: bill@psl.wisc.edu (Bill Roth) Organization: Physical Sciences Lab, UW-Madison Lines: 197 Below is the patch file for xdm and xlock if you wish to use them under DEC's ultrix 4.0 with any security level higher than BSD. One addition that is not in the patch file, is: you will have to place the "-lauth" in the SYS_LIBRARIES line of the Imake file for xdm. I have not patched the patchlevel.h files for either xdm or xlock, assuming that there is an quasi-official means for doing this.
